Zusammenfassung:[Display omitted] •The transamidation approaching N-substituted amides from various primary amides and amines was achieved with high yields.•The transamidation was catalyzed by non-harmful PVP-I instead of molecule I2.•Several drugs were successfully acquired with a better performance than those previous reported references. Non-harmful Povidone iodine (PVP-I) was applied in the transamidation to gain N-substituted amides from various primary amides and amines. Diverse aromatic, heterocyclic and aliphatic primary amides/amines were applied in our developed method and more than 45 N-substituted amides were obtained with excellent yields in most cases. Several drugs such as Melatonin and Efaproxiral were successfully acquired with a better performance than those previous reported results.
